Some of one of the most common reasons consist of pipe corrosion, abrasion, shifting dirt, acidic water, or excessive pressure.
The dirt below any home can reduce or swell depending upon whether ground problems are dry or wet. According to the American Society of Civil Engineers, around 25% of all united state homes experience substantial damages because of dirt change. The same company reports that the price of damage from soil growth or tightening amounts to $2.3 billion annually in the United States alone.
The activity of soil under a structure can harm pipes, and this sluggish piece leak proceeds to put excess water into the ground. This chain response can eventually lead to substantial residential property damage. Pipelines located beneath your home's concrete slab reach the dirt and the steels within it.
The term corrosion refers to the progressive weakening or damage of pipes from chemical reactions. Pipes that touch with really difficult water are also at risk to rust. The reason is that water that is either also acidic or also alkaline can develop a pH imbalance that ruins pipelines.

One devastating water leak that will certainly require immediate attention is a slab leak. A slab leakage takes place when the drainpipes or water supply pipes that are framed in or run under the concrete piece below your home crack, burst or break.
Dealing with a piece leakage can require foundation repair work, but maybe not. There are a number of approaches that can be made use of to deal with a piece leakage that consists of the following. With this repair choice, a new pipeline is set out above ground. This approach is an option if only a brief length of pipeline needs to be replaced.
This option can entail invasive reducing right into floors and concrete slab to make sure that the plumbing can access the pipeline leak and mount brand-new piping. Pipeline relining is a trenchless pipeline repair work solution needing access openings on both ends of the pipeline. It's an alternate to excavating a trench to expose the buried pipeline.

Leaks that occur on the drain side of the plumbing are most common in older homes. These leaks aren't as simple to discover.
Dark places, wet areas, or cozy areas on the floor. Mildew or mold and mildew expanding below carpeting. An unexpected mystifying boost in water expenses. A water heating system that runs ceaselessly. Visible splits in the home's structure, floorings, or wall surfaces. A chilly water faucet that supplies warm water. Running water even when all faucets are shut down.
Reduced water stress not due to the regulatory authority shutoff. Repairing a slab leak takes sophisticated training and specialized tools. A Professional Plumbing technician first makes use of leakage discovery tools such as acoustic listening discs and thermal scanners to identify the precise area of the leakage. The plumbing professional can then either excavate to reach the pipeline or utilize lateral repair strategies to place a new pipeline to bypass the older one( referred to as a pipe reroute).

These leaks can be challenging to find since the water is often caught underneath the foundation, gradually leaking right into the dirt. With time, the water pressure and moisture can wear down the foundation, causing structural damage. There are numerous common sources of slab leakages that home owners ought to know.
Substandard products or incorrect fitting during the building and construction phase can develop weaknesses in the pipes system, which might not appear up until years later on. The metal pipelines under your home can corrode because of chain reactions in between the metal and dirt. This, ultimately causing leakages. Older homes are specifically prone to this issue considering that older pipes systems typically do not have modern-day corrosion-resistant materials.
